T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of data processing, and in particular to a processing method and system for online guarantee letter business and an electronic device. BACKGROUND
[0002] The separate guarantee letter is a common credit guarantee form in the financial field, and its core business logic includes: a guarantee company provides a joint and several liability guarantee for an applicant, a bank as a final opening body, upon the request of the applicant and in accordance with the guarantee commitment of the guarantee company, issues a written credit guarantee voucher to a beneficiary, and clearly stipulates that when the applicant fails to perform the agreed responsibilities or obligations with the beneficiary, the bank will replace the applicant to perform the payment or compensation responsibilities within the agreed amount and period, and the guarantee company will bear the corresponding guarantee responsibilities for the bank.
[0003] With the continuous development of financial technology, the application of Internet technology in the field of financial services is becoming increasingly widespread, and the guarantee letter business is gradually transforming online. Although some existing online guarantee letter service platforms on the market have realized the online processing of part of the guarantee letter business links, they still cannot automatically audit and verify the application materials, resulting in low efficiency of the audit and failing to meet the needs of users to quickly handle the guarantee letter business. [0020] Application scenarios With the continuous development of financial technology, the application of Internet technology in the field of financial services is becoming increasingly widespread, and the letter of guarantee business is gradually transforming online. In the traditional letter of guarantee business process, the applicant needs to personally submit paper application materials to banks and other financial institutions, and banks and other institutions arrange special auditors for manual audit. After the audit is passed, subsequent fee payment, signing and other links are carried out. The whole process takes a long time, and is limited by factors such as region and time, which seriously affects the business efficiency.
[0021] At present, some online letter of guarantee service platforms have appeared in the market. The existing online letter of guarantee service platform includes the following three stages for the application process of online letter of guarantee business: The first stage (user initiates application): The user needs to select a specific letter of guarantee type (such as performance guarantee, bid guarantee, etc.) on the letter of guarantee service platform, and then fill in the basic application materials (such as enterprise qualification information, letter of guarantee related business background, etc.) according to the requirements. After confirming that there is no error, the application is submitted.
[0022] After the service platform receives the application, it will perform basic checks (such as data integrity, format standardization, etc.) and qualification review on the data submitted by the enterprise. After the audit is passed, the service platform will push the audited data to the cooperating guarantee company.
[0023] The second stage (guarantee company audit): the guarantee company receives the enterprise application data transmitted by the service platform, and based on risk control, business compliance, enterprise repayment ability and other dimensions, the data is comprehensively audited (such as checking the enterprise financial statements, credit records, and business contract authenticity), if the audit finds that the data provided by the enterprise is incomplete or questionable, the guarantee company will reject the application to the service platform and note the reason for rejection (such as lack of certain qualification certificate, certain document needs to be supplemented with signature and seal, etc.), if the audit is passed, the guarantee company will submit the enterprise application to the cooperative bank, and at the same time, attach the guarantee opinion issued by the guarantee company (such as agreeing to guarantee, guarantee limit, etc.), and enter the third stage of guarantee letter issuance process.
[0024] The third stage (bank approval and guarantee letter issuance): the bank conducts final approval on the application data and the guarantee opinion of the guarantee company, and the audit dimensions include business compliance, guarantee company qualification, enterprise risk level, etc.; if the audit is passed, the bank confirms that it enters the guarantee letter issuance process, and notifies the guarantee company of the approval result; if the audit is not passed, the bank will notify the guarantee company of the unapproved result, and the guarantee company needs to notify the user through the service platform, and the business process is terminated.
[0025] For the above existing online guarantee letter business application process, there are still many defects: (1) Although the guarantee letter service platform can receive the application data uploaded by the user, manual audit of the application data is still required, which is low in efficiency and cannot meet the needs of enterprise users to quickly handle the guarantee letter business; (2) Different guarantee companies may have different application data files required for the same type of guarantee letter business. The existing online guarantee letter service platform, in order to meet the application data requirements of each guarantee company, often requires the user to upload many types of data files (including but not limited to financial statements, tax statements, bank flow, bid-winning documents, contract list, production site lease contract, office site lease contract, etc.) when the user initiates the application. Among these data files, there may be files that are not needed by the guarantee company determined later, but preparing these files may consume a lot of time for the applicant, causing inconvenience to the user.

[0034] Step S302, data auditing is performed on the guarantee letter application data based on the data audit rule.
[0035] In some embodiments, the process of data auditing on the guarantee letter application data can include: using keyword matching and field completeness checking on basic application information; performing format checking on the basic application information based on a preset regular expression; extracting core fields in necessary proof files based on a preset template, and performing consistency checking on the core fields and corresponding information in the basic application information; performing file clarity and file validity checking on the necessary proof files.
[0036] The keyword matching can quickly locate whether there is missing or incorrect key content in the basic application information through a preset industry term library, a list of mandatory field keywords, etc. The field completeness checking checks whether the basic application information contains all necessary items according to the list of mandatory fields corresponding to the target guarantee letter type, to ensure that the information is not missing. The core field extraction preset template defines fixed data extraction areas and format rules according to different types of necessary proof files (such as business license, contract file, etc.), and then compares the extracted core fields with the corresponding fields in the basic application information. If it is found that the two are inconsistent (such as spelling difference of enterprise name, registration address mismatch, etc.), a consistency checking exception prompt is triggered. The file clarity checking analyzes parameters such as resolution and text recognition degree of the file through image recognition technology, to filter out blurred scanned copies or photos. The file validity checking judges whether the file is within the valid period and meets the legal specification requirements by combining the generation time, seal integrity, and signing status of the file, such as checking whether the contract file is signed and sealed by both parties and whether it is within the contract validity period.
[0037] For example, for the type of bid bond, its corresponding data review rules can specifically include integrity checks on fields such as project name, bidding unit, guarantee amount, etc., and normative checks on the format of the bidding (procurement) document; the agency matching rules can include matching of guarantee amount and guarantee agency coverage range, matching of guarantee period and agency service period, etc. During data review, the system first checks each field in the basic application information one by one to ensure that there are no null values or missing key information, and quickly locates the core content related to the business through keyword matching technology. For the format checking link, the pre-set regular expression can automatically identify whether the format of specific data such as the unified social credit code, bank account, etc. in the basic application information conforms to the standard specification, for example, checking whether the social credit code is a combination of 18 digits and letters. In the review of necessary proof documents, the system will accurately extract the core fields in the documents according to the pre-set templates, such as extracting the project number, bidding unit contact person and contact information from the bidding (procurement) document, and comparing these extracted information with the corresponding content in the basic application information to ensure their consistency and avoid information conflicts.
[0038] Step S303, if the data review is passed, the target guarantee agency is determined in the cooperative guarantee agency based on the agency matching rules and the guarantee application data.
[0039] Among them, the agency matching rules include at least one of guarantee amount matching, guarantee period matching, guarantee project type matching, and guarantee applicant region matching, and at least one candidate guarantee agency that matches the guarantee application data can be determined in the cooperative guarantee agency based on the agency matching rules and the guarantee application data; the recommendation degree of each candidate guarantee agency is calculated, and the candidate guarantee agency with the highest recommendation degree is determined as the target guarantee agency.
[0040] For example, when the guarantee amount of the guarantee application is 5 million yuan, the system will preferentially match guarantee agencies with coverage not less than the amount; if the guarantee period of the application is 180 days, those agencies whose service period cannot cover the time length are excluded. After determining the candidate guarantee agencies, the system will comprehensively consider various factors such as historical cooperation satisfaction, business handling efficiency, and rate level of each agency, calculate the recommendation degree score of each candidate agency through weighted calculation, and finally select the agency with the highest score as the target guarantee agency, thereby providing the best quality and most suitable service for the guarantee applicant.
[0041] In calculating the recommendation degree of each candidate guarantee institution, multiple factors can be considered to build a recommendation degree evaluation model. For example, the guarantee amount matching degree, the guarantee letter validity period matching degree, the project type matching degree, the regional matching degree, etc. are taken as input parameters of the model, and different weight coefficients are set for each parameter. The weight coefficients can be dynamically adjusted according to historical business data through machine learning algorithms such as logistic regression, decision tree, etc. For each candidate guarantee institution, first calculate its score in each matching dimension (such as full match for full score, partial match for proportional score, and no match for zero score), then multiply the dimension scores by the corresponding weights and sum them up to get the comprehensive recommendation degree score of the candidate guarantee institution.
[0042] In addition, in the recommendation degree evaluation model, the risk control ability index of the guarantee institution can also be introduced. This index can be quantitatively evaluated based on the guarantee institution's past guarantee letter claim rate, non-performing asset rate, etc. The stronger the risk control ability of the institution, the higher the weight proportion in the recommendation degree score. At the same time, the system will update the current business processing capacity and response speed of each cooperative guarantee institution in real time. When there is a backlog of business or a delay in response of the candidate guarantee institution, its recommendation degree will be appropriately reduced to ensure that the target guarantee institution can efficiently undertake and process the current guarantee letter application business. Through this multi-dimensional and dynamic recommendation degree calculation method, the matching accuracy of the target guarantee institution and the guarantee letter applicant's demand can be significantly improved, further optimizing the overall service quality and efficiency of online guarantee letter business.

[0046] In some embodiments, such as Figure 4 As shown, after determining the target guarantor to provide services to the applicant in step S120, steps S401-S403 are also included: Step S401: Obtain the data requirements of the target guarantor; Step S402: Verify the guarantee application materials based on the document requirement information, and generate supplementary document information if the guarantee application materials do not match the document requirement information; Step S403: Push the supplementary information to the applicant for the guarantee, and after receiving the supplementary information from the applicant for the guarantee, send the supplementary information to the target guarantee institution.
[0047] The required documentation refers to the documentation requirements of the target guarantor for a specific type of guarantee business, which may include additional financial statements, project feasibility analysis reports, explanations of counter-guarantee measures, etc.
[0048] To improve the efficiency of guarantee applications, the online guarantee processing method of this application only requires users to upload basic application information and necessary supporting documents when uploading guarantee application materials. These necessary uploaded information can be the intersection of materials determined by comparing the material requirements of various guarantee institutions for different guarantee businesses in advance.
[0049] In actual operation, when the information requirements of the target guarantee institution differ from the information uploaded by the guarantee application party, the system will automatically compare the differences between the two, for example, if the target guarantee institution requires the provision of financial audit reports for the past three years, and the applicant has only uploaded the audit reports for the past two years, the generated information supplement information will clearly indicate that the third year's audit report needs to be supplemented, and will also include specific requirements such as file format and content points. The push method can be through platform message notification, SMS reminder, and email synchronization, etc. to ensure that the applicant can check in time. After the applicant supplements the information, the system will conduct a second audit on the supplemented information, and if the audit is passed, it will be synchronized to the target guarantee institution immediately, avoiding the impact on business handling progress due to information transmission lag.
[0050] This dynamic information supplement mechanism not only reduces the redundancy of the initial information uploaded by the applicant, but also meets the individual needs of different guarantee institutions, further improving the flexibility and adaptability of online guarantee letter business.

[0053] In some embodiments, as shown in Figure 5 The processing method of the online guarantee letter business of the present application further comprises: Step S501, if the information audit is not passed, generating application information adjustment information based on the reasons for the audit failure, the application information adjustment information including information to be corrected and / or information to be supplemented; Step S502, pushing the application information adjustment information to the guarantee application party.
[0054] The application materials adjustment information will be presented in a clear and structured format. For example, a list will be provided item by item listing the fields to be corrected (such as incorrect guarantee amount format, missing project number, etc.) and the documents to be supplemented (such as missing corporate financial statements, identity documents of the beneficiary of the guarantee, etc.). Specific correction suggestions and supplementary guidance will be provided for each issue, such as "The guarantee amount must be retained to two decimal places, example: 100,000.00 yuan" and "Please upload scanned copies of the company's financial statements for the past three months, signed by the legal representative and stamped with the company seal." At the same time, the system will highlight the problematic areas in red on the application interface and provide modification suggestions, allowing users to quickly identify the problems and modify the relevant information or re-upload the files after making corrections and adjustments. For supplementary documents, the system supports uploading multiple file formats (such as PDF, JPG, PNG, etc.) and displays the file upload progress and format verification results in real time.
[0055] This approach guides users to quickly locate and resolve issues in their application materials, significantly reducing delays in processing due to incorrect or missing information, and further improving the approval rate and overall efficiency of online guarantee applications.
[0056] In some embodiments, the online guarantee business processing method of this application further includes: monitoring the processing progress of the guarantee business; in response to receiving a progress query request sent by the guarantee applicant, pushing the processing progress of the guarantee business to the guarantee applicant; and in response to receiving the guarantee documents fed back by the target guarantee institution, pushing a guarantee business completion notification to the guarantee applicant.
[0057] For example, the system can connect with the business system of the target guarantor to obtain real-time status information of the guarantee business at each stage, such as document acceptance, under review, approval passed, guarantee issued, and delivery, and synchronize this status information to the progress tracking module of the online platform.
[0058] When a guarantee applicant submits a query request through the platform's progress query portal, the system immediately retrieves the latest processing status from the progress tracking module and displays it intuitively to the user in the form of a timeline or progress bar. For example, after submitting a guarantee application, the user can check at any time whether the current business is in a stage such as "Guarantee institution's documents are under review" or "Guarantee is being issued." Once the target guarantor receives the guarantee document issued by the bank, it will send the electronic guarantee document or a scanned copy of the paper guarantee to the system via an interface. At this time, the system will automatically trigger a processing completion notification, pushing it to the guarantee applicant through multiple channels such as the platform's message center, SMS, and email. The notification includes the guarantee number, validity period, beneficiary information, and a link to view / download the guarantee document, ensuring that the user can obtain the final guarantee result in a timely manner and achieving transparent management of the entire business process.

[0065] In some embodiments, the system may further include a user registration and login module. This module collects user registration information, including company name, social credit code, and mobile phone number, through a web front-end page and transmits this information to a back-end server. The back-end server verifies the user information and stores it in the user table of the data storage module upon successful verification. For users registered through partner channels, the system obtains the user's registration information and identity verification results from the partner channels through an interface, enabling cross-platform account interoperability without requiring users to re-register. During login, the front-end page sends the user's entered account password or verification code to the back-end. The back-end compares this information with the information stored in the database. If verification is successful, the user is allowed to log in, and a corresponding session token is assigned to the user for subsequent business operation permission verification. The password modification function receives the user's original password and new password through the front-end page. After verifying the correctness of the original password, the back-end updates the user's password information in the database and encrypts the password using an encryption algorithm to ensure password security.
[0066] In some embodiments, the guarantee application module 601 can also perform basic format validation on the information filled in by the user in real time on the front end, such as validation of required fields and validation of amount format. When uploading files, the front end will restrict the file format (such as PDF, DOC, etc.) and size, and use chunked upload technology to split large files into smaller segments for upload, thereby improving upload efficiency.
[0067] The guarantee application module 601 also provides a draft saving function, which can temporarily store the information filled in by the user and the uploaded files in the draft table of the data storage module. When the user re-enters the application page, the system will read the data from the draft table and display it, so that the user can continue to edit. When submitting the application, the front end will package all application information and file information and send it to the back end. The back end will verify the integrity of the information. After the verification is successful, the application data will be stored in the application information table and a unique business order number will be generated.
[0068] In some embodiments, the system may also include a signing module. After the guarantee is approved, the signing module will automatically generate template files such as credit authorization inquiry letters, enterprise information inquiry and reporting authorization letters, and guarantee contracts, and store them in the contract template table. Users can view and download these files on the front-end signing page. During the download process, encrypted transmission is used to ensure file security. After the user completes the signing and sealing, the file must be uploaded to the system. The system will check the integrity and validity of the uploaded file, and store it in the signing document table after the check is correct. After logging into the system, the guarantee company can view the file uploaded by the user, and after confirming that it is correct, it can electronically sign it online. The electronic signature uses digital certificate technology to ensure the authenticity and immutability of the signature. After the signing is completed, the system will store the contract with the electronic signature in the signed contract table and notify the user that the signed contract can be downloaded. The user can download the contract file from the front-end page.
